Timeline: 8-Week Planning Milestones
Week 8: Define Objectives
- Determine what you want to achieve (e.g., improve communication, boost morale).
- Finalize the number of participants.
Week 7: Choose Activities
- Select 2-3 activities that fit your team’s goals. Consider the energy levels and preferences.
Week 6: Set a Budget
- Create a budget that includes venue, activities, and any additional costs.
Week 5: Select a Venue
- Research and book an outdoor venue that suits your needs.
Week 4: Coordinate Logistics
- Arrange transportation, catering, and any necessary equipment.
Week 3: Confirm Vendor Details
- Confirm all bookings with vendors and ensure they understand your requirements.
Week 2: Prepare Materials
- Gather any materials needed for activities, including team shirts, supplies, etc.
Week 1: Final Confirmation
- Send out final details to participants, including what to bring and wear.
Budget Breakdown for a 3-Hour Outdoor Adventure
| Category | Estimated Cost | Percentage of Total | |-------------------|-----------------------|----------------------| | Venue | $300-$700 | 30% | | Activities | $200-$500 | 25% | | Catering | $150-$400 | 20% | | Transportation | $100-$300 | 15% | | Contingency | $50-$100 | 10% | | Total | $900-$2000 | 100% |
Insider Tip: Always include a contingency budget for unexpected expenses, typically around 10%.

Activity Recommendations
1. Scavenger Hunt
- Time Needed: 1.5 hours
- Group Size: 10-50
- Cost: $20/person
- Energy Level: High
- Logistical Notes: Provide a list of items to find; teams can use their phones for photos.
2. Outdoor Team Challenges
- Time Needed: 1 hour
- Group Size: 20-60
- Cost: $25/person
- Energy Level: High
- Logistical Notes: Requires space for activities like tug-of-war and relay races.
3. Picnic and Reflection
- Time Needed: 30 minutes
- Group Size: 10-100
- Cost: $15/person for catering
- Energy Level: Low
- Logistical Notes: Set up picnic tables and blankets; provide light snacks and drinks.
Risk Mitigation: What Could Go Wrong
- Weather Issues: Always have a backup plan or indoor venue option.
- Participant Safety: Ensure all activities are safe and have first aid kits available.
- Catering Delays: Confirm catering details a week ahead and have a backup food option.
